Market Overview:

The shale gas market is experiencing a significant trend towards the adoption of horizontal drilling and hydraulic fracturing, which have revolutionized the extraction process and made previously inaccessible reserves economically viable. Additionally, the growing demand for natural gas in various sectors, such as power generation, transportation, and industrial applications, is further propelling the market growth. However, environmental concerns regarding the potential impact of shale gas extraction on water resources and the release of methane during production pose challenges to the market's growth.

Shale Gas Market Insights, By Technology – The acidizing segment leads the market, driven by the increasing demand for shale gas

The acidizing segment is expected to contribute 33.6% share of the market in 2025, owing to its effectiveness in enhancing the productivity of shale gas wells. Acidizing is a well-stimulation technique that involves pumping acid into the wellbore to dissolve and remove any damage or debris that may be blocking the flow of gas. This process helps increase the permeability of the shale formation, allowing for greater gas production.

Another factor contributing to the growth of the acidizing segment is the advancements in technology that have made the process more efficient and cost-effective. In recent years, there have been significant improvements in the types of acids used, as well as the methods for delivering them into the wellbore. These advancements have helped to reduce the time and cost associated with acidizing, making it a more attractive option for shale gas producers.

Shale Gas Market Insights, By Application - The power generation segment is driving the demand for shale gas, fueled by the growing need for cleaner energy sources and more reliable power generation methods

The power generation segment is expected to contribute 39.7% share of the market in 2025, as the demand for cleaner and more efficient energy sources continues to grow. Shale gas has emerged as a key player in the power generation sector due to its abundance, affordability, and lower carbon emissions compared to coal.

One of the main factors driving the use of shale gas in power generation is the shift towards cleaner energy sources. Governments and utilities around the world are setting ambitious targets for reducing greenhouse gas emissions and increasing the use of renewable energy. Shale gas, while still a fossil fuel, offers a cleaner-burning alternative to coal and can serve as a bridge fuel in the transition to a low-carbon future.

Global Shale Gas Market Outlook for Key Countries:

U.S. Shale Gas Market Trends

The U.S. shale gas market has been at the forefront of the shale gas revolution. With abundant shale gas reserves, particularly in the Marcellus, Permian, and Haynesville basins, the country has experienced a significant increase in shale gas production. The presence of major oil and gas companies, such as ExxonMobil and Chevron, along with a favorable regulatory environment, has driven investments in shale gas exploration and production. The availability of advanced drilling technologies and a well-developed pipeline infrastructure have further supported the growth of the market in the U.S.

China Shale Gas Market Trends

China shale gas market holds immense potential for shale gas development. The country possesses vast shale gas reserves, primarily located in the Sichuan Basin and the Tarim Basin. The Chinese government has prioritized shale gas exploration and has set ambitious production targets to reduce dependence on coal and meet the growing energy demand. International oil and gas companies, such as Shell and BP, have formed partnerships with Chinese state-owned enterprises to develop shale gas projects. However, challenges such as complex geology, water scarcity, and limited infrastructure have hindered the pace of development in China's shale gas market.

Canada Shale Gas Market Trends

Canada continues to be a significant player in the global shale gas market. The country's shale gas reserves, mainly located in the Montney and Duvernay formations, have attracted investments from both domestic and international companies. The Canadian government has supported the development of shale gas through favorable policies and regulations. Companies like Encana and Tourmaline Oil have been actively involved in shale gas exploration and production in Canada. The country's proximity to the U.S. and the existing pipeline infrastructure have facilitated the export of shale gas to its southern neighbor.

Argentina Shale Gas Market Trends

Argentina shale gas market has gained attention due to its vast shale gas potential, particularly in the Vaca Muerta formation. The government has implemented policies to attract foreign investments and has offered incentives to encourage shale gas exploration and production. International oil and gas companies, such as Chevron and ExxonMobil, have partnered with Argentina's state-owned company, YPF, to develop shale gas projects in the country. However, challenges related to infrastructure, logistics, and economic instability have impacted the pace of development in the Argentina shale gas market.

Environmental Impact of Shale Gas Production:

Emissions:

  • Air Emissions: Shale gas extraction and processing release air pollutants, including methane (a potent greenhouse gas), volatile organic compounds (VOCs), nitrogen oxides (NOx), and particulate matter. Methane leaks during well completions, production, and transport contribute to climate change and can be harmful to local air quality.
  • Greenhouse Gases: The full lifecycle emissions of shale gas—including extraction, processing, and combustion—can be significant. While shale gas is often touted as a cleaner alternative to coal, its climate impact is debated due to fugitive methane emissions.

Water Consumption:

  • Water Contamination: Risks include accidental spills, leaks, and improper disposal of wastewater, which can contaminate groundwater and surface water with chemicals, heavy metals, and radioactive materials.
  • Wastewater Management: The safe disposal or treatment of flowback and produced water is a major challenge, with potential for environmental harm if not managed properly.

Key Developments:

  • In May 2025, Sinopec made a significant breakthrough in shale gas exploration, enhancing gas reserves and production efficiency in China's Puguang area. The company announced that its Tiebei 1HF well, part of the Project Deep Earth in the Sichuan and Chongqing Natural Gas Base, successfully reached a vertical depth of over 5,300 meters. This achievement sets a new record for the deepest vertical shale gas well ever drilled in China, marking a key milestone in the country’s shale gas exploration capabilities.
  • In November 2024, Exxon Mobil Corporation announced a USD 1 Bn agreement to divest its conventional oil drilling assets in the Permian Basin to Hilcorp Energy. This strategic decision supports Exxon’s shift toward high-growth shale operations and a gradual move away from aging assets. The portfolio includes mainly vertical wells, with an estimated output of around 26,000 barrels of oil equivalent per day. The deal is expected to close in the first half of 2025, highlighting a broader industry trend of offloading mature oilfields.
  • In December 2023, the U.K. government introduced a new set of initiatives to uphold its commitment to supporting shale gas development, as outlined in its manifesto. The measures include the creation of a dedicated Shale Environmental Regulator and the launch of a Planning Brokerage Service aimed at streamlining the planning process.
  • In August 2023, Falcon Oil & Gas, in collaboration with joint venture partner, Tamboran Resources, reported a significant dry gas presence during the drilling of the Shenandoah South 1H (SS1H) shale exploration well in Australia’s Beetaloo Sub-basin
  • In October 2022, Sinopec announced a major shale gas discovery in the Sichuan Basin, marking a step toward achieving an annual production capacity of 100 Bn cubic meters of gas in southwest China

Shale Gas Market Driver - Increasing Demand for Cleaner Energy Sources

The global shale gas market is experiencing a significant driver in the form of increasing demand for cleaner energy sources. As environmental concerns continue to rise and governments worldwide implement stricter regulations to combat climate change, the focus on reducing carbon emissions has intensified. Shale gas, being a relatively cleaner-burning fossil fuel compared to coal and oil, has emerged as a viable alternative to bridge the gap between traditional energy sources and renewable energy. The lower carbon footprint reduction associated with shale gas combustion has made it an attractive option for countries seeking to reduce their greenhouse gas emissions while still meeting their energy demands.

For instance, according to the U.S. Energy Information Administration (EIA), shale gas has helped reduce U.S. carbon dioxide emissions by nearly 30% since 2005, as power plants that previously burned coal have switched to using natural gas, which emits roughly half the CO2 per unit of energy produced compared to coal.

Shale Gas Market Opportunity - Expansion of Shale Gas Exploration in Emerging Markets

The expansion of shale gas exploration in emerging markets presents a significant opportunity for the global shale gas market. Many countries, such as China, Argentina, and Mexico, have vast untapped shale gas reserves that could potentially revolutionize their energy sectors and reduce their dependence on imported energy sources. These emerging markets are increasingly investing in shale gas exploration and production technologies, creating new opportunities for international oil and gas companies, as well as equipment and service providers

These emerging markets are driven by the increasing demand for clean and affordable energy sources, as well as the desire to reduce dependence on imported fossil fuels. For instance, according to the U.S. Energy Information Administration (EIA), China holds the world's largest technically recoverable shale gas reserves, estimated at 1,115 trillion cubic feet as of 2020. This immense resource potential, coupled with supportive government policies and investments in infrastructure, positions China as a key player in the future of the shale gas market.
